Essential Elements Every Business Phone System Should Have

 

1. Cloud Integration for Flexibility

 

A cloud-based phone system enables employees to communicate from anywhere using laptops, mobile devices, or even desk phones. This guarantees business stability and remote work capability without disruption.

 

2. Auto-Attendant for Efficiency

 

An automated response system directs calls effectively, providing a seamless interaction for customers. This removes the need for a receptionist and ensures that calls reach the right department every time.

 

3. Call Routing and Forwarding

 

A quality system ensures that calls are never missed. With intelligent call routing, you can redirect calls to specific departments, remote workers, or even mobile numbers based on importance.

 

4. Voicemail-to-Email Transcription

 

Instead of listening to lengthy voicemails, users get email transcripts of messages, enabling them to reply quickly and effectively.

 

5. Integration with CRM and Business Tools

 

Seamless integration with your CRM, email, and project management tools guarantees that communication stays aligned with daily operations.

 

6. Scalability for Growth

 

As businesses grow, connectivity needs evolve. A scalable system makes sure you can add or remove users, upgrade features, and extend functionality without replacing your entire setup.

How to Evaluate Your Business Needs

 

Before choosing a system, consider:

 


  • How many employees need access to the system?

  • Do you need advanced features like video conferencing and call analytics?

  • Will your business benefit from AI-powered automation?

  • What is your financial plan for setup and maintenance?

By considering these questions, you’ll be able to pinpoint the best system for your requirements.

Security and Compliance

 

Safeguarding business interactions is increasingly vital than ever. Advanced systems provide end-to-end encryption, multi-factor authentication, and compliance tools to safeguard data and meet regulatory requirements.
